在SPI的发送FIFO中,underrun表示什么意思
时间: 2024-04-19 13:29:23 浏览: 48
在SPI(Serial Peripheral Interface)的发送FIFO中,underrun表示发送FIFO的空间不足,导致数据无法及时填充到FIFO中,从而导致数据丢失或传输错误。当发送FIFO中没有足够的空间来容纳要发送的数据时,就会发生underrun。这可能是由于发送速率过快或者接收设备无法及时接收数据导致的。为避免underrun,可以增加发送FIFO的大小或者调整发送速率。
相关问题
spi的fifo是什么
根据提供的引用内容,没有明确说明SPI的FIFO是什么。但是,SPI总线上的FIFO是指用于存储SPI总线上的数据的缓冲区。SPI总线上的FIFO可以是硬件FIFO或软件FIFO。硬件FIFO是指在SPI控制器中实现的FIFO,而软件FIFO是指在处理器的内存中实现的FIFO。硬件FIFO可以提高SPI总线的传输速度,因为它可以在SPI总线上的数据传输过程中缓存数据,从而减少了处理器的干预。
FIFO中的read data count代表什么意思?
FIFO中的read data count表示当前FIFO中可以读取的数据数量。FIFO是一种常见的数据缓存结构,用于在不同的时钟域之间进行数据传输,以解决时序不同步的问题。当外部读取数据时,读取的数据数量可以通过监视read data count来了解当前FIFO中还有多少数据可以被读取。在一些设计中,read data count可能还会用于控制FIFO的读取操作,以保证FIFO中的数据不会被读取过多或读取过少。因此,read data count是FIFO设计中非常重要的一个指标,可以帮助设计者更好地控制FIFO的数据读取过程。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)